repositories: make sure repositories not only differ in casing
Repositories only differing in case cause problems:
* it can't be stored on case insensitive filesystems (Windows and MacOS)
* some databases can't easily handle case sensitive queries
* users will most certainly be confused by names that only differ in case
We will keep trying to be case sensitive on systems that can ... but on some
systems wrong casings might work. We don't care.
The validators are changed to prevent mixed case repo and repo group names.
Repository sensitivity tests are removed, and insensitivity tests are added
instead.

class Fixture(object):
def __init__(self):
pass
def anon_access(self, status):
"""
Context manager for controlling anonymous access.
Anon access will be set and committed, but restored again when exiting the block.
Usage:
fixture = Fixture()
with fixture.anon_access(False):
stuff
"""
class context(object):
def __enter__(self):
anon = User.get_default_user()
self._before = anon.active
anon.active = status
Session().commit()
invalidate_all_caches()
def __exit__(self, exc_type, exc_val, exc_tb):
anon = User.get_default_user()
anon.active = self._before
Session().commit()
return context()
